#0183be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0183be is composed of 0.4% red, 51.4%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.5% cyan, 31.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 198.7 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 37.5%. #0183be color hex could be obtained by blending #02ffff with #00077d.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

Shades and Tints of #0183be
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a0e is the darkest color, while #fafdff is the lightest one.
